What Counts as a Biotech Job in 2026
The term "biotech" is used loosely on job boards. In practice, a biotech job is any role where the core output -- a product, a service, or a key decision -- depends on applying biological knowledge or systems. That definition is broader than most people expect, and it covers a wide range of functions across very different work environments.

Wet Lab and Research Roles
Cell biologists, biochemists, molecular biologists, immunologists, and research associates work at the bench running assays, culturing cells, and generating the data that advances drug candidates through development. Entry-level positions typically require a BSc or MSc; principal scientist and director-level positions almost always require a PhD with industry experience. Demand in Canada is strongest in oncology, gene therapy, mRNA platforms, and agricultural biotech, though the depth of the market varies by city.
Computational and Data-Driven Roles
Bioinformatics and computational biology have moved from support functions to core roles. Companies building genomics pipelines, AI-assisted drug discovery platforms, or clinical trial analytics tools need people who can move fluidly between biology and software. Common titles include bioinformatician, computational biologist, and machine learning scientist. Proficiency in Python, R, cloud platforms, and domain-specific tools like GATK, Nextflow, or PyMOL appears consistently in Canadian job descriptions for this category.
Manufacturing and Quality Roles
Biologics do not make themselves. Process development scientists, manufacturing associates, quality control analysts, and validation specialists are essential at any company that moves from discovery into production. Good Manufacturing Practice (GMP) experience is a genuine differentiator in this space. In Canada, manufacturing roles are concentrated in Ontario and Quebec, where major contract development and manufacturing organizations operate and where proximity to regulatory offices matters.
Clinical and Regulatory Roles
Clinical operations -- trial managers, clinical research associates, data managers -- and regulatory affairs specialists form the backbone of product development timelines. In Canada, regulatory affairs roles require specific familiarity with Health Canada's drug submission processes, not just FDA pathways. A candidate with US-only regulatory experience needs meaningful upskilling to prepare and file effectively in Canada. This is one of the clearest distinctions between the two markets.
Commercial and Business Roles in Biotech
Not every biotech job requires a lab coat or a biology degree. Commercial functions are critical to bringing products to patients and sustaining companies financially over the long term.
Medical Affairs and Market Access
Medical science liaisons, health economics and outcomes research analysts, and market access specialists bridge scientific evidence and payer decisions. Canada's provincial drug formularies -- OHIP+, BC PharmaCare, and RAMQ, among others -- each operate independently, which makes reimbursement strategy more complex than in the US. Professionals who understand pan-Canadian reimbursement negotiations, particularly through the Canadian Drug Agency, are in short supply relative to demand.
Business Development and Licensing
Early-stage biotechs frequently hire for business development and licensing as they seek capital and commercialization pathways. These roles blend scientific fluency with deal structuring and often require knowledge of Canadian granting agencies such as CIHR, NRC IRAP, and Sustainable Development Technology Canada. Professionals who understand the Canadian funding landscape have a real edge in these roles.
Why Canadian Biotech Jobs Are Different
Professionals who have worked in the US market often underestimate the differences they will encounter when moving into Canadian roles. The distinctions are real and affect both how jobs are structured and what qualifications matter day to day.
Health Canada vs. FDA Regulatory Pathways
Health Canada operates under distinct legislation -- the Food and Drugs Act -- with its own submission formats, review timelines, and guidance documents. A clinical trial application in Canada is a structurally different document from a US IND. Regulatory affairs professionals who list only FDA experience need to demonstrate clearly how they plan to address that gap. Employers hiring for regulatory roles in Canada should weight Health Canada-specific experience appropriately when screening candidates.
Provincial Funding and Research Ecosystems
Canada's research economy is organized at both federal and provincial levels. Ontario has the Ontario Bioscience Innovation Organization and a set of provincial innovation programs. British Columbia has Life Sciences BC and the BC Tech Fund. Quebec has its own NSERC-backed research streams and a distinct investor community. A biotech startup in Mississauga and one in Montreal may operate in meaningfully different funding ecosystems, which affects how roles are structured, how long runway a company holds, and what compliance requirements apply.
Bilingual Requirements in Quebec
Montreal is one of Canada's most important biotech hubs, and it operates bilingually. Roles at Quebec-based companies in clinical operations, regulatory affairs, and medical affairs frequently require working proficiency in both English and French. Candidates who are functionally bilingual hold a genuine competitive advantage in the Montreal market, and employers recruiting for roles there need to account for language requirements early in the sourcing process.
Where Canadian Biotech Talent Clusters
Ontario's Life Sciences Corridor
The Greater Toronto Area -- stretching from the MaRS Discovery District in downtown Toronto through Mississauga and Brampton -- holds the largest concentration of biotech and pharmaceutical companies in Canada. Both global pharma companies with Canadian headquarters and a growing number of domestic biotechs have significant operations in this corridor, creating a deep and varied talent market.
British Columbia and Quebec
Vancouver and the surrounding Lower Mainland have developed a meaningful presence in genomics, digital health, and agricultural biotech, supported by strong academic pipelines from UBC and SFU. Montreal anchors Quebec's large pharmaceutical manufacturing sector and a growing startup ecosystem, with research institutions including McGill and IRCM feeding consistent talent into the market. Both cities offer distinct opportunities that differ from what the Ontario corridor provides.

Compliance and Credentialing
Some biotech roles -- particularly in clinical research, pharmacy oversight, and certain laboratory functions -- require provincial registration or specific certifications. Job descriptions that specify these requirements clearly attract better-matched candidates and reduce screening effort downstream. Employers who take the time to list these requirements precisely tend to see shorter hiring cycles for specialized positions.
What Job Seekers Should Know About the Canadian Biotech Market
How to Stand Out
Canada's biotech market is smaller than the US market, which means professional networks carry more weight than they do in larger ecosystems. The same names tend to appear across companies, conferences, and funding rounds. Building visibility through LinkedIn, engaging with communities like Life Sciences Ontario or BioTalent Canada, and attending sector events pays dividends over time. Navigating Provincial vs. National Opportunities
Not all Canadian biotech employers recruit nationally. Some companies, particularly smaller ones outside Toronto and Montreal, have never hired outside their metro area and lack the infrastructure to support relocating candidates. Knowing whether a role is genuinely open to pan-Canadian applicants, and communicating your location and relocation situation early, saves time on both sides and leads to better outcomes for everyone involved.

FAQ
What types of roles count as biotech jobs in Canada?
The main categories are wet lab research, computational biology, manufacturing and quality, clinical operations, regulatory affairs, and commercial roles including medical affairs, market access, and business development. The mix varies by company stage: early-stage companies skew heavily toward R&D, while later-stage and commercial-phase employers hire more in quality, clinical, and commercial functions.
Do I need a PhD to work in Canadian biotech?
No. Many biotech jobs in manufacturing, quality control, clinical operations, regulatory affairs, and commercial roles are accessible with a BSc or MSc. Technician and research associate positions are widely available. A PhD is most consistently required for research leadership and certain late-stage drug development roles, but it is far from a universal requirement across the sector.
How does Canadian biotech hiring differ for candidates coming from the US?
US candidates should account for Health Canada regulatory differences -- particularly relevant for regulatory affairs roles -- provincial licensing requirements in some functions, bilingual requirements in Quebec, and differences in salary expectations due to currency and cost-of-living norms. Scientific and technical fundamentals transfer well between the two markets; regulatory and compliance knowledge generally requires updating to reflect the Canadian context.

How important is bilingualism for biotech jobs in Quebec?
For many clinical, regulatory, and medical affairs roles at Quebec-based companies, bilingualism in English and French is required or strongly preferred. For purely bench-based research roles at larger organizations, the requirement is less consistent, but functional bilingualism remains a competitive advantage in the Montreal market regardless of the specific role.
